Gallerio's audio-guide endpoints serve track manifests per exhibit. POST /v2/manifests expects a gallery slug and locale; responses are cached for ten minutes. All calls to the internal Trackforge service require bearer auth. Rate limit: 120 req/min. For local review builds, authenticate against the staging Trackforge instance with the key that follows.

app token of fajop-fahif = qvz4-AnML

MEMO — Sales Leads Only

Effective immediately, hiring in the Coastal Accounts division is frozen. No exceptions, no backfills without sign-off from Dara Quennel. Open requisitions are pulled as of Friday. Pipeline commitments stand; redistribute coverage among current reps. Do not discuss externally or with candidates already in process — recruiting will handle those conversations. Questions go to your regional director, not HR directly. The rationale is outlined in the confidential note below.

confidential, kaweg-tawef: The western region missed its Ralvan quota by 57.6 percent last quarter. Framirix Holdings plans to lower the Eliox list price by 24.6 percent in January. The board signed off on a budget of $446.6 million for Project Zorvan. The renewal with Ralvanox Freight closes at $283.1 million a year, 20.2 percent below the last contract.

Subject: Key rotation — Pairwise matcher

All,

Rotating credentials for Pairwise ahead of Thursday's GC work. We're trialing a new collector config to cut the pause spikes seen during peak matching; the rotation lets us isolate traffic from the canary. Old key dies Thursday 09:00. Update your load scripts before then or your runs will 401. Details on the GC experiment at sync. New key for the matcher's internal API below.

API key for bageg-kajef: vxb2-ss

Onboarding — Replica lag alarm basics

Welcome! Quick one for release cuts: the Meadowbase read-replica lag alarm fires if lag exceeds 45 seconds, which blocks deploys via the Gatewick pipeline. Usually it clears on its own; if not, you'll need the replication admin account, which locks after inactivity between releases. To reactivate it, sign in with the recovery passphrase below.

unlock words, bawef-kahap: sorax-sorir-quenys-aldok